A business tort is a civil wrong that harms a business and leads to legal liability. Fraud involves intentional misrepresentation. Conversion is the wrongful control or use of another’s property. Interference occurs when a third party disrupts a contract or business relationship.
Key elements include proving the misdeed causal connection to damages and pursuing remedies through pleadings discovery settlement or trial.

A business tort is a civil wrong that harms a business and gives rise to a claim for damages. Examples include fraud misrepresentation and interference with contractual relations. You do not need to prove intent to commit a crime to pursue civil remedies. In many cases a strong record of damages and causation supports a solid claim. The goal is to restore what was lost and deter the conduct that caused the harm.
Fraud cases often take longer because they require careful proof of misrepresentation intent and damages. Timing depends on the complexity of the facts and the court’s schedule. In many instances early settlement discussions can resolve issues without a full trial.
Remedies can include compensatory damages legal fees in some cases and injunctive relief to prevent ongoing harm. Depending on the claim you may also pursue restitution or disgorgement of profits. The right remedies depend on the specifics of the case and available laws.

Bring documentation contracts emails invoices and notes about the incident. Include any communications with the other party and records of damages or losses. A timeline of events helps us assess liability and potential remedies.
Expert witnesses are sometimes helpful to explain complex issues such as financial damages or industry practices. We discuss the need for experts on a case by case basis and can coordinate qualified professionals if required.

Settlement outside court is common when parties can reach an agreement on damages and remedies. Settlement can save time and reduce risk compared to a trial.
Damages are typically based on actual losses profit reduction and in some cases punitive factors where allowed. We review financial records and use credible evidence to substantiate claims.
A strong business tort case shows a clear misrepresentation or wrongful act caused measurable harm to the business and a solid link to damages. Documentation and credible evidence strengthen the claim.
